Voron Hepa Filter Revisited plus AFC-Bypass Mod for Voron Trident 350 (and probably others)

This is a combined Project remixing:
https://www.printables.com/model/381011-voron-24-hepa-filter
which is a Remix of https://github.com/VoronDesign/Voron-2/tree/Voron2.4/STLs/Exhaust_Filterand:
https://github.com/ArmoredTurtle/AFC-Accessories/tree/main/AFC_Bypass


Why (Hepa Filter Revisited):
I searched a lot and did not find a really matching Solution to have a Exhaust Fan with Hepa-Filter and activated Carbon that matches my Voron Trident 350.
The Design from jmillerfo @jmillerfo_84104 did match at best, but:
- The inner Tray was only one Part which would restrict the Airfrlow through the activated Carbon, also it did not really fit after printing.
- There was no Cable-Path for the Fan-Cable
- The 2020 Mount is something i dont understand how it should work
- There was no Option to have a direct Mount Option to the Plexiglass (i dont like the Need to use double sided Adhesive Tape to mount the Filter)
- There was only a straight Bowden-Tube Path in the Original Design - no Option for Left or Right Bowden Pathway

What (Hepa Filter Revisited):
+ I modified the Tray to be 2 Parts fitted together with 6x3mm Magnets
+ I modified the Lid to attach a 5x3mm PU Sealing Tape for better Airflow Restriction (through the activated Carbon)
+ The Filter Housing does now have Pathways on left, right and Back which are closed by Default (use a 4mm Drill to open the one you need)
+ The Filter Housing does now have M3 Heat-Set Inserts on Top for the Mounting Bracket which results in a sturdy mount
+ The Filter Housing does now have flat Sides and M3 Heat-Set Inserts in the Area of the left and right Bowden Exits as Mounting Options for optional Parts 
+ Left and Right Bowden Exit uses ECAS04 Inserts (if you are using the Filament Bypass, please dont insert a ECAS04)
+ There is a Slot for a 4mm Screwdriver to have the Option to remove a set ECAS04 if needed
+ I added a Cable Path for the 60mm Exhaust Fan (a Slot on the Outside of the Filter and a 10mm Hole in the Back, ment to be drilled through the Plexiglass
+ I added a printable drill Marking Guide for the additional Holes through the Plexiglass
+ The Filter Housing is designed to be mounted with M3 Screws through the Plexiglass and the upper Mounting Bracket, having 5x1.5mm PU Sealing Foam Tape on the Back between Filter Housing and Plexiglass
+ In the FreeCAD Files you will find Spreadsheets which you can adapt to your Needs (different Cutouts, different Plexi Thickness, etc).

Why (AFC-Bypass Mod):
- The Original Design does have to sharp Bends which results in high Friction when using the Bypass Path (it is to short)
- I wanted the Design to match Hepa Filter Revisited and mount it on the most top 2020 Extrusion of my Voron Trident 350

what (AFC-Bypass Mod):
+ I redrawed the whole AFC-Bypass in FreeCAD
+ The Filament Path is now way longer to have smoother Angles and low Friction
+ I added a 2020 Extrusion Mount and more Recesses for Cable Ties
+ If you fit PU Sealing Foam Tape on the Backside of the Mount it also is of use to tighten the Plexiglass down
